  3. adjective. (of a book, document, presentation, etc.) shortened by omitting less important parts while retaining the basic content: I didn't realize it was an abridged audiobook until I was surprised by how fast it was over. reduced or lessened in duration, scope, authority, etc.; diminished or curtailed: Any time anyone's opportunity to vote is ...
